Ensuring Biosecurity In Food And Agriculture: A Vital Precautionary Measure

biosecurity in food and agriculture is a critical concept that aims to safeguard the health of plants, animals, and humans by preventing the entry and spread of harmful pests, diseases, and contaminants. It involves a range of practices, protocols, and technologies designed to minimize the risks associated with biological threats and protect the integrity of our food supply chain. In this article, we will explore the importance of biosecurity in food and agriculture and discuss some key strategies for implementing effective biosecurity measures.

The Need for Biosecurity in Food and Agriculture

The global food and agriculture sector faces numerous challenges that threaten the safety, security, and sustainability of our food supply. One of the most pressing concerns is the increasing risk of biological threats such as pests, diseases, and contaminants that can devastate crops, livestock, and ecosystems. These threats can have far-reaching consequences, including food shortages, economic losses, and public health risks.

Biosecurity measures are essential for preventing and mitigating the impact of biological threats in the food and agriculture sector. By implementing robust biosecurity protocols, farmers, food producers, and policymakers can reduce the risks of disease outbreaks, pest infestations, and food contamination, thereby ensuring the safety and security of our food supply chain.

Key Strategies for Implementing Effective Biosecurity Measures

There are several key strategies that can help to enhance biosecurity in food and agriculture:

1. Risk assessment and management: Conducting thorough risk assessments to identify potential biological threats and vulnerabilities in the food and agriculture sector is a crucial first step in developing effective biosecurity measures. By understanding the risks and implementing appropriate mitigation strategies, stakeholders can better protect against diseases, pests, and contaminants.

2. Biosecurity training and education: Providing training and education to farmers, food producers, and other stakeholders on biosecurity best practices is essential for promoting awareness and compliance with biosecurity protocols. By equipping individuals with the knowledge and skills to recognize and respond to biological threats, we can strengthen the resilience of our food supply chain.

3. Enhanced surveillance and monitoring: Implementing robust surveillance and monitoring systems to detect and report the presence of pests, diseases, and contaminants in the food and agriculture sector is critical for early intervention and containment. By tracking and analyzing data on biological threats, stakeholders can proactively respond to emerging risks and prevent their spread.

4. Quarantine and biocontainment measures: Establishing quarantine and biocontainment protocols to isolate and control the movement of potentially infected plants, animals, and products is essential for preventing the spread of biological threats. By enforcing strict biosecurity measures at borders, ports, and production facilities, we can reduce the risks of introducing harmful pests and diseases into new environments.

5. Collaboration and coordination: Building partnerships and alliances among government agencies, industry stakeholders, research institutions, and international organizations is key to promoting a unified and coordinated approach to biosecurity in food and agriculture. By sharing information, resources, and expertise, we can enhance the effectiveness of biosecurity initiatives and address common challenges collaboratively.

6. Research and innovation: Investing in research and innovation to develop new technologies, tools, and interventions for enhancing biosecurity in food and agriculture is essential for staying ahead of evolving biological threats. By harnessing advances in biotechnology, genomics, and data analytics, we can improve our capabilities to detect, prevent, and respond to pests, diseases, and contaminants effectively.
